Michael Jones, Chief Information Officer of the National Marrow Donor Program® (NMDP), has been named a CIO of the Year in the nonprofit category by the Minneapolis/St. Paul Business Journal.

Jones joined the NMDP in April 2007 and leads the Information Technology (IT) department, which is responsible for all of the systems that supports the NMDP’s business and technology needs. Under Jones’ leadership, the IT department has improved delivery of key initiatives, resolved legacy issues and deployed the foundational elements of a Service Oriented Architecture (SOA) to support efficient, optimal systems for business operations. His vision has also led to development of the first strategic IT plan and co-sponsorship of the organization’s business transformation, focused on how NMDP manages information about critical marrow and umbilical cord blood donations.

Fourteen honorees were chosen by a panel of judges from the Twin Cities tech community. Profiles of the 2011 honorees will appear in a special publication of the Minneapolis/St. Paul Business Journal in September.
